Building Effective Communication: Tips for Collaborating with Legal Teams
Building effective communication is a cornerstone when fostering collaboration with legal advisors for corporate success. To ensure productive partnerships, businesses should establish clear and consistent channels of interaction. Regular meetings, whether virtual or in-person, provide opportunities to discuss ongoing projects, address concerns, and align strategies. Encouraging open dialogue allows legal teams to understand the company’s vision, goals, and operational nuances, enabling them to offer tailored advice on various aspects of business and corporate law, including legal compliance for businesses, mergers and acquisitions law, and employment law basics.
Moreover, providing accessible resources and maintaining transparent documentation facilitate seamless collaboration. Sharing relevant documents, such as corporate governance guidelines, business contract law agreements, and financial statements, equips legal advisors with the necessary context to navigate complex issues like intellectual property protection and corporate tax regulations. Regular updates on changes in applicable laws and industry trends further strengthen this partnership, ensuring that both parties remain adept at navigating the dynamic landscape of business operations and legal compliance.
